Output 18a40605088d628b264117185b21a0b424dc25463784f441a8bbd1395902890b:25

value
110886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91a458aa8b71464f9c7b95e3d52dee451cee8381 OP_EQUALVERIFY OP_CHECKSIG
address
1EH5roQjHk88vZnhs79mDQevLP1sZNUuoG
transaction
18a40605088d628b264117185b21a0b424dc25463784f441a8bbd1395902890b
spent
true